What does pottery entail in the realm of creative art?

Pottery is a form of creative art that involves shaping clay into various objects and then firing them in a kiln to harden them. It is a versatile medium that has been used for centuries to create both functional and decorative pieces. From simple cups and bowls to intricate sculptures and vases, pottery allows artists to express their creativity in a tactile and versatile way.

One of the key aspects of pottery is the transformative process that occurs during firing. The clay is initially soft and pliable, allowing the artist to mold and shape it into any desired form. However, once fired in a kiln at high temperatures, the clay undergoes a chemical change and becomes hard and durable. This process not only gives the pottery its strength and durability but also adds a unique character to each piece, with variations in color, texture, and finish.

In addition to its practical uses, pottery is also a popular form of artistic expression. Many artists use pottery as a medium to explore themes such as culture, history, and identity. Whether creating traditional functional pieces or experimental sculptures, pottery offers endless possibilities for artists to push the boundaries of their creativity and create truly unique and captivating works of art.

Is pottery an inexpensive hobby?

Pottery is a versatile and rewarding hobby that can be both affordable and enjoyable. With just a few basic tools and materials, such as clay, a pottery wheel, and glazes, you can start creating beautiful pieces right in the comfort of your own home. Investing in quality tools and equipment may come with a higher price tag initially, but they will last you a lifetime and enhance your pottery-making experience.

While some may argue that pottery can be an expensive hobby due to the cost of kilns and specialized tools, there are ways to enjoy pottery without breaking the bank. Many community centers and art studios offer pottery classes at affordable rates, providing access to professional equipment and guidance from experienced instructors. Additionally, purchasing pre-made bisqueware and using alternative firing methods, such as pit firing or raku, can help cut down on costs while still allowing you to create unique and beautiful pottery pieces.
